What is bundle period in SAP CA-MRS - SAP Multiresource Scheduling?

  • Key Concepts: 
    Bundle period is a feature of the CA-MRS SAP Multiresource Scheduling component that allows users to group multiple activities into a single period. This feature helps users to plan and manage resources more efficiently by allowing them to view and manage multiple activities at once. 
    
    How to use it: 
    To use the bundle period feature, users must first create a bundle period in the CA-MRS SAP Multiresource Scheduling component. This can be done by selecting the “Create Bundle Period” option from the menu. Once the bundle period is created, users can add activities to it by selecting the “Add Activity” option from the menu. 
    
    Tips & Tricks: 
    When creating a bundle period, it is important to consider the duration of each activity and how they will fit into the overall timeline. It is also important to consider how resources will be allocated across activities in order to ensure that all activities are completed on time.
